Output 4558514c8c34b5324ebabd26d2ff8c87d43231985398b7ab0d768e311f03071b:3

value
25641044
script pubkey
OP_0 OP_PUSHBYTES_20 0eb6b6bb869900ca46dc2d40ff106a2dc255e8d0
address
bc1qp6mtdwuxnyqv53ku94q07yr29hp9t6xs56x9v2
transaction
4558514c8c34b5324ebabd26d2ff8c87d43231985398b7ab0d768e311f03071b
confirmations
153
spent
true